Vittorio Tranini; Fresco in the Basilica of the Sacred Heart, Lugano (1952)
Fresco of Dante by Vittorio Tranini; Basilica del Sacro Cuore, Lugano, Switzerland.
Contributor Giacomo Berchi gives the following description: “A small frame in the right transept of the Basilica, under the mosaic of St. Francis. In it there are a portrait of Dante, deliberately inspired by Doré’s one, into which there is the capital letter ‘N’ of the quote from Par. XI, 106-08: ‘Nel crudo sasso intra Tevere ed Arno / da Cristo prese l’ultimo sigillo / che le sue membra du’anni portarno’. Frescos painted by Vittorio Tranini between 1934 and 1954.”
